#2e5973 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2e5973 is composed of 18% red, 34.9% green and 45.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 60% cyan, 22.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 54.9% black. It has a hue angle of 202.6 degrees, a saturation of 42.9% and a lightness of 31.6%. #2e5973 color hex could be obtained by blending #5cb2e6 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

● #2e5973 color description : Dark moderate blue.
#2e5973 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2e5973 has RGB values of R:46, G:89, B:115 and CMYK values of C:0.6, M:0.23, Y:0, K:0.55. Its decimal value is 3037555.

Shades and Tints of #2e5973
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010203 is the darkest color, while #f4f8f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#2e5973
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4d5154 is the less saturated color, while #03649e is the most saturated one.
